Course Content

• Lunar Rover Design Fundamentals: Introduction to lunar environment, mission objectives, and rover design constraints.
• Mobility Systems for Lunar Rovers: Wheel design, locomotion strategies, suspension systems, and terrain interaction.
• Power Systems for Lunar Exploration: Solar arrays, radioisotope thermoelectric generators (RTGs), battery technologies, and power management.
• Lunar Rover Communication & Navigation: Satellite communication, autonomous navigation, sensor integration (GPS, IMU, LiDAR), and data transmission.
• Robotics and Automation in Lunar Rover Operations: Control systems, artificial intelligence, path planning, and remote operation techniques.
• Lunar Rover Scientific Instrumentation: Payload integration, sensor selection for geological surveys, sample acquisition and analysis, and data processing.
• Materials Science for Lunar Rovers: Lightweight materials, radiation shielding, extreme temperature tolerance, and dust mitigation.
• Systems Engineering for Lunar Rover Development: Project management, risk assessment, testing and validation, and lifecycle management.
• Legal and Ethical Considerations in Lunar Exploration: Space law, planetary protection protocols, and responsible resource utilization.

Career path

Career Role Description
Lunar Rover Systems Engineer Design, develop, and test the core systems of lunar rovers. High demand for expertise in robotics, mechanics, and software integration.
Robotics Software Developer (Lunar Applications) Develop and maintain software for lunar rover autonomy, navigation, and scientific instrument control. Strong programming and AI skills essential.
Lunar Surface Operations Specialist Plan and execute lunar rover missions, analyzing data and ensuring safe and efficient operations. Experience in remote operations and data analysis crucial.
Lunar Rover Mechanical Design Engineer Design and develop the mechanical components of lunar rovers, ensuring durability and functionality in extreme environments. Expertise in CAD and materials science needed.
